Artificial Island Fever Reaches Lebanon
1

If one man gets his way, Lebanon might witness the birth of a new island off its Mediterranean coast. Made up of more than three million square meters of reclaimed land in the shape of a cedar tree, the $8.2 billion Cedar Island project would include residential, commercial, recreational, and tourism facilities.

The Pride of Pitch: Pakistan Plays Cricket In Dubai
1

Last Wednesday, Dubai hosted the first series of cricket matches the Pakistani team has played since gunmen attacked the Sri Lankan team’s bus in Lahore last March, leaving nine people dead. (read more)
